music for a experimental flash film by Cornelia Geissler Premiere: January 23rd, 2010, Kampnagel, Hamburg Katarakt Festival The music for this flash film was mainly created by transformating video signals into fluent sound-spectra.

violin and laptop Premiere: February 2nd, 2008, Museum für das Fürstentum Lüneburg, violin and live-electronics: Martin v. Frantzius Improvisation with different self written Audio Effects. Main intentions: polyrhythm and sound
a scenic installation Libretto and Direction: Matthias Engelmann Premiere: November 11th, 2006, Zeisehallen Hamburg Soprano: Julia Henning Actors: Nadine Nollau, Hans Machowiak

for String Quartet, Saxophone and Electronics Premiere: September 8th, 2006, Opening Concert Randspiele Zepernick (XIV) Live Recording of Premiere Rico Gubler, Saxophone SONAR – Streichquartett In this piece the musicians are “controlled” through pitch- and metronome-tracks (headphones). for Violin and Laptop Premiere: February 20th, 2006, Concert „Heavy Classic“ Stavenhagen Haus Hamburg This Recording: Live-Recording of premiere.
